Composite reverse osmosis membranes of ionically crosslinked poly(acrylic acid) (PAA) have been prepared. The process consists of coating a porous polysulfone membrane with a thin layer of dilute solution of PAA, drying the thin liquid layer, and ionically crosslinking the PAA in solutions of different salts. The influence of some important preparation parameters on the properties of these membranes was investigated. It was found that all these membranes possessed ion exchange properties and could be ion exchanged; some of them have been found to be suitable for the desalination of low concentration salt solutions. By comparison to cellulose acetate (CA) membranes, higher rejection of phenols may be an interesting property of these membranes.
